About

SherloCat Holmes Nonogram, released in 2024, beautifully merges the classic puzzle genre with a whimsical narrative featuring a charming detective cat. This indie game invites players to solve intricate nonograms while uncovering mysteries alongside the iconic Sherlock Holmes. The combination of engaging gameplay, captivating music, and appealing design makes it a standout title for puzzle enthusiasts.
